Industrial ceramic parts refer to components made from ceramic materials that are used in various industrial applications due to their exceptional properties. These ceramics are engineered for high performance and are known for their hardness, high-temperature resistance, wear resistance, corrosion resistance, and electrical insulation properties.
Unlike traditional ceramics used in pottery or brick-making, industrial ceramics are manufactured through processes that result in high purity and enhanced mechanical properties. Common materials used in industrial ceramics include alumina (Aluminum Oxide, Al2O3), zirconia (Zirconium Dioxide, ZrO2), silicon carbide (SiC), and silicon nitride (Si3N4).

ID Grinding
It's mainly used to machine precision inner holes. The surfaces can reach Ra0.05μm, the inner hole tolerance can be controlled within 0.005 mm, and the straightness can reach 0.005mm
-
Cylindrical Grinding
The main purpose of outer circle grinding is to machine the outer circle. • The cylindricity can reach 0.005mm, the surface roughness can reach Ra0.05μm, straightness can reach 0.003mm

Ceramic Property
Below is a comparison of the mechanical properties of some common industrial ceramic materials. The different differences of these materials make them suitable for different industrial applications.
Content | unit | AL2O3 | ZrO2 | SiC | Si3N4 | ALN | ||
Property | 95%AL2O3 | 99%AL2O3 | ||||||
Mechanical Characteristics | Color | White | Light Yellow | Ivory White | Black | Grey Black | Grey | |
Density | g/cm³ | 3.7 | 3.85 | 6.02 | 3.2 | 3.2 | 3.4 | |
Bending Strength | Mpa | 300 | 310 | 800 | 500 | 750 | 350 | |
Compressive strength | Mpa | 2300 | 2400 | 3000 | 2200 | 3800 | - | |
Elastic Modulus | Gpa | 320 | 340 | 200 | 420 | 290 | 320 | |
Fracture Toughness | Mpa m½ | 3~4 | 3~4 | 8 | - | 7 | - | |
Weber Coefficient | m | 12 | 12 | 15 | - | 15 | - | |
Vickers Hardness | HV 0.5 | 1400 | 1600 | 1200 | - | 1700 | 1020 | |
Thermal Characteristics | Coefficient of line Thermal Expansion | 10⁻⁶ K⁻¹ | 7~8 | 7~8 | 10 | 4.2 | 2 | 4.6 |
Thermal Conductivity | W/mK | 20 | 29 | 3 | 60 | 20 | 150 | |
Thermal shock resistance | ∆T°C | 250 | 200 | 300 | 400 | 750 | - | |
Max working temperature | °C | 1500 | 1600 | 1000 | - | 1300 | - | |
Electrical Characteristics | Volume Resistance at 20°C | Ωcm | >10¹⁴ | >10¹⁴ | >10¹⁴ | 10³ -10⁶ | >10¹⁴ | >10¹⁴ |
Dielectric Strength | V/m | 15x10⁶ | 15x10⁶ | 11x10⁶ | - | 10x10⁶ | - | |
Dielectric Constant | ε r | 9 | 10 | 33 | - | - | 8 | |
One MHZ Dielectric Loss Angle at 20°C | tan | 0.004 | 0.002 | 0.0016 | - | - | - | |
Chemical Characteristics | Nitric Acid(60%)90°C | WT Loss mg/cm ²/day | 0.1 | 0.1 | 0 | 0.04 | 1 | - |
Sulphuric Acid(95%)95°C | 0.3 | 0.34 | 0.04 | 0.01 | 0 | - | ||
Caustic Soda(30%)80°C | 0.9 | 0.95 | 0.08 | 0 | 0.2 | - |
